Abstract

The invention relates to the technical field of leather finishing agent production, in particular to special polyurethane resin for bright oily synthetic leather and a preparation method of the special polyurethane resin. The polyurethane resin comprises components in percentage by weight as follows: 8%-20% of polyester polyol, 15%-20% of isocyanate, 2%-5% of micromolecular dihydric alcohol with the molecular weight lower than 150, 1%-5% of a chain extension modifier, 1%-5% of an acrylic acid end-capping reagent, 60%-69% of a solvent and 1%-3% of auxiliaries, wherein the auxiliaries comprise 0.1%-1% of an antioxidant, 0.05%-0.1% of a catalyst, 0.1%-1% of a high-temperature-resistant auxiliary and 0.1%-2% of a nano-powder auxiliary, and the sum of the antioxidant, the catalyst, the high-temperature-resistant auxiliary and the nano-powder auxiliary is in a range from 1% to 3%. The polyurethane resin is utilized to process a surface of a coating formed on the surface of the synthetic leather, oily gloss and brightness is strong, the hand feeling is dry and comfortable, and the problem that the polyurethane resin in the current market touches sticky especially when hands sweat in summer is solved.

technical field

[0001] The invention relates to the technical field of leather treatment agent production, in particular to a special polyurethane resin for bright oil leather synthetic leather and a preparation method thereof. Background technique

[0002] At present, synthetic leather has largely replaced natural leather with insufficient resources to make bags, clothing, shoes, and decorations for vehicles and furniture. With the improvement of people's living standards and aesthetic tastes, synthetic leather products not only need to be durable, It should also have a good appearance and touch, which not only puts forward higher requirements for the polyurethane resin for the production of synthetic leather, but also puts forward higher requirements for the leather finishing agent. Embodiment 1

[0032] A polyurethane resin specially used for bright oil leather synthetic leather, which is made of the following components in weight percentage: 10% polyester polyol, 17% isocyanate, 2% small molecule diol with a molecular weight below 150, and a chain extension modifier 4%, acrylic acid end-capping agent 1%, solvent 65%, antioxidant 0.1%, catalyst 0.05%, high temperature resistance additive 0.1%, nano powder additive 0.75%.

[0033] In this embodiment: the polyester polyol is polyethylene adipate-1,4-butylene glycol ester diol, and the number average mass is 700-1500 g / mol. It can be used in poly(1,3-butylene adipate diol), poly(1,4-butylene adipate) diol, poly(hexanediol adipate) diol (commercially available) according to the actual situation One or more mixtures of polyethylene adipate glycol-1,4-butylene glycol ester diol, and the number average mass is 700-1500g / mol.

Embodiment 2

[0045] A kind of polyurethane resin specially used for bright oil leather synthetic leather, which is made of the following components in weight percentage: 8% polyester polyol, 20% isocyanate, 3.4% small molecule diol with molecular weight below 150, chain extension modifier 3%, acrylic acid end-capping agent 1.6%, solvent 62%, antioxidant 0.1%, catalyst 0.05%, high temperature resistance additive 0.3%, nano powder additive 1.55%.

[0046] In the formula of this embodiment, the polyester polyol is polyethylene adipate-1,4-butanediol and polyadipate-1,3-butanediol according to the weight of 1:1 The ratio of the composition of the mixture, the number average mass of the polyester polyol is 700-1500g / mol. Small molecule diols with a molecular weight below 150 are a mixture of 1,3-butanediol and 1,4-butanediol in a weight ratio of 1:1.
